Quantis to enable schools in Morocco

Telecommunications services provider Quantis is working to connect 4,000 schools in Morocco. The company, which provides Internet, voice, data and satellite TV services, signed a deal this September with satellite equipment manufacturer Newtec for the Dialog multiservice platform. The Dialog hub will complement Quantis’ existing satellite infrastructure and enable Nortis, the company’s subsidiary based in Morocco, to deliver satellite broadband services.

Nortis was awarded this contract by the Morocco Ministry of Education as part of the GENIE project. The service will provide Internet access for students, while teachers will be able to provide courses through distance learning.

Orbex Secures Patent for ‘Petal Fold’ Reusable Rocket Technology

Orbex has successfully patented its REFLIGHT reusable rocket technology following patent approval in several European markets, based on the patent grant by the European Patent Office, as well as in the United States. The technology works well with micro-launcher rockets like Orbex’s Prime rocket since it enables recovery of the launch vehicle by repurposing existing structural features while adding very little additional weight to the vehicle. It thereby enables reusability with very limited overall performance penalty and no additional rocket propulsion emissions in the upper atmosphere during re-entry.
